将iOS6.1模拟器添加到Xcode 6

将iOS6.1模拟器添加到Xcode 6,ios,xcode,ios6,xcode6,Ios,Xcode,Ios6,Xcode6,我曾尝试将iOS6.1模拟器从Xcode 4.6.3包添加到Xcode 6,但没有显示 我按照这篇帖子上的说明进行设置,并将“iPhoneSimulator6.1.sdk”复制到/Applications/Xcode/Contents/Developer/Platforms/iPhoneSimulator.platform/Developer/sdk。但是,它在尝试创建设备时不会显示 我还需要采取什么额外的措施吗 Xcode 6不支持早于iOS 7的模拟器。您可以将Xcode 5.1与Xcode

我曾尝试将iOS6.1模拟器从Xcode 4.6.3包添加到Xcode 6,但没有显示

我按照这篇帖子上的说明进行设置,并将“iPhoneSimulator6.1.sdk”复制到/Applications/Xcode/Contents/Developer/Platforms/iPhoneSimulator.platform/Developer/sdk。但是,它在尝试创建设备时不会显示

我还需要采取什么额外的措施吗


Xcode 6不支持早于iOS 7的模拟器。

您可以将Xcode 5.1与Xcode 6并排安装以运行iOS 6模拟器。看来你再也不能把所有的模拟器链接到同一个版本的Xcode了


但是,您可以将为一个模拟器编译的应用程序移动到另一个模拟器。请注意哪些是i386,哪些是64位。请参见

在Xcode 6中不能这样做。检查这个答案:可能重复的作品像一个符咒。做得很好。我必须确保它在iPhone4s上为iOS7.1编译,就像你说的那样,然后我将文件夹从~/Library/Developer/CoreSimulator/Devices/[mydevice]/data/Applications移到了旧的模拟器位置(~/Library/Application Support/iPhone simulator/6.1/Applications)。反之亦然。您可以在Xcode 5.1中构建64位的应用程序,然后将应用程序移动到iPhone6仿真器中(注意,所有ios8仿真器的应用程序和数据父目录都不同)。